We use 3 amounts of reduced rolling resistance tire know-how for LDVs and two stages for HDPUVs. Every degree of small rolling resistance tire technological innovation cuts down rolling resistance by ten p.c from an sector-average rolling resistance coefficient (RRC) value of 0.009.[618] When the market-ordinary RRC is predicated on information from LDVs, we also decided that benefit is appropriate for HDPUVs. RRC info from the NHTSA-sponsored analyze exhibits that similar automobiles over the LD and HDPUV categories are actually capable to accomplish identical RRC enhancements. See Chapter 3.6 of the TSD for more information on this comparison. TSD Chapter 3.6.1 displays the LD and HDPUV low rolling resistance technologies solutions as well as their involved RRC. Engine maps offer a three-dimensional representation of engine effectiveness traits at each motor pace and load stage over the running choice of the engine. Motor maps have the looks of topographical maps, typically with motor velocity about the horizontal axis and engine torque, electrical power, or BMEP within the vertical axis. A 3rd motor characteristic, such as brake-precise gas usage (BSFC), is shown making use of contours overlaid through the pace and cargo map.
